ホームページ > ウェブフロントエンド > jsチュートリアル > Keploy VS Code Extension: ユニットおよび統合テストの自動生成に革命を起こす

Keploy VS Code Extension: ユニットおよび統合テストの自動生成に革命を起こす

Barbara Streisand
リリース: 2024-12-03 06:01:11
オリジナル
919 人が閲覧しました

Keploy VS Code Extension: Revolutionizing Automated Unit & Integration Test Generation
テストはソフトウェア開発の重要な部分であり、すべてのリリースで信頼性と品質を保証します。しかし、多くの開発者にとって、タイトなスケジュールと複雑なセットアップのためにテストが脇に追いやられることがよくあります。 Keploy は、単体テストと統合テストを簡単に自動生成できるように設計された VS Code 拡張機能で状況を変えています。
この革新的なツールは、最小限のセットアップ、堅牢な信頼性、簡単なデバッグでテストを合理化し、開発者が面倒なテスト手順ではなくコーディングに集中できるようにします。この記事では、機能、利点、そして Keploy VS Code 拡張機能を試してみるべき理由について説明します。


ケプロイとは何ですか?
Keploy は、テスト生成の簡素化と自動化に重点を置いた AI 主導のテスト プラットフォームです。最先端のテクノロジーを使用して、信頼性が高く保守可能な単体テストと統合テストを作成し、開発者が反復的なタスクに費やす時間を減らし、機能の構築により多くの時間を費やすことができます。 VS Code 拡張機能は、この機能を次のレベルに引き上げ、開発ワークフローとシームレスに統合します。


Keploy の VS コード拡張機能を選択する理由
テストは時間がかかり、複雑であると認識されることが多く、開発者はテストの優先順位を下げます。 Keploy は、手動セットアップ、フレームワーク、複雑な構成の必要性を排除する、ユーザーフレンドリーなシングルクリックのテスト生成機能でこの課題に対処します。
Keploy の優れた点は次のとおりです:

  1. 信頼性: Keploy は、脆弱性を排除するために 5 回の反復を実行することで、テストが信頼性が高く、すぐに実行できることを保証します。
  2. 最小限の労力: 大規模な構成や依存関係を必要としないため、Keploy はテストのオーバーヘッドを削減します。
  3. 開発に集中: 自動化されたアサーションとデバッグ ツールを使用すると、より良いコードの作成に集中できます。 ______________________________________________________ Keploy VS コード拡張機能の主な機能
  4. ワンクリックでテストを生成 単体テストと統合テストをワンクリックで即座に生成します。この拡張機能は VS Code 環境とシームレスに統合され、ボタンを押すだけでテストが簡単になります。
  5. 言語に依存しないサポート Keploy は複数のプログラミング言語をサポートしているため、さまざまなプロジェクトに多用途に使用できます。 JavaScript、Python、Go、またはその他の言語を使用している場合でも、Keploy が対応します。
  6. 自動化されたアサーション 手動によるアサーションの作成は、テストのボトルネックになる可能性があります。 Keploy は AI/ML を活用して意味のあるアサーションを作成し、テストの堅牢性を確保しながら開発に集中できるようにします。
  7. 簡単なデバッグ Keploy は、潜在的な問題を早期に発見する事前生成されたテストを提供します。破棄されたテスト ケースと合格したテスト ケースに関する明確なレポートにより、デバッグが簡素化され、高いコード品質を維持するのに役立ちます。
  8. 統合テスト コンポーネントがどのように連携して動作するかを検証することは、アプリケーションの信頼性にとって不可欠です。 Keploy は統合テストを加速し、アプリケーション内のさまざまなコンポーネント間のシームレスな対話を保証します。 ______________________________________________________ Keploy と他のツールとの比較 他の AI を利用したテスト ツールとは異なり、Keploy は信頼性を重視しています。保存する前にテストを 5 回実行すると不安定さがなくなり、生成したテストが信頼性が高く実用的なものになります。 多くのツールは単体テストのみに重点を置いているか、複雑な構成を必要としますが、Keploy の多用途性は、フレームワークのセットアップに煩わされることなく、単体テストと統合テストの両方に拡張されます。このユニークなアプローチにより、Keploy はワークフローの最適化を目指す開発者にとって頼りになる選択肢となります。 ______________________________________________________ Keploy の VS コード拡張機能を使用する利点
  9. 生産性の向上: 手動でのテストの作成にかかる時間を削減します。
  10. コード品質の強化: バグが入り込む余地を残さず、包括的なテスト範囲を確保します。
  11. 開発者向け: VS Code の直感的でシームレスな拡張機能によりワークフローを簡素化します。
  12. チーム向けにスケーラブル: 多様な言語とプロジェクトをサポートしているため、個人の開発者にもチームにも同様に理想的です。 ______________________________________________________ ケプロイを始める Keploy VS Code 拡張機能を使い始めるのは簡単です:
  13. 拡張機能のインストール: VS Code マーケットプレイスで「Keploy」を検索し、拡張機能をインストールします。
  14. ワンクリックでセットアップ: 追加の構成は必要ありません。すぐにテストの生成を開始できます。
  15. テストの実行: 開発環境内でテストを実行し、必要に応じて問題をデバッグします。
  16. 反復と改善: Keploy からの洞察を使用してコードを改良し、信頼性を確保します。 ______________________________________________________ 実際の使用例 • スタートアップ企業: 品質を損なうことなく開発スケジュールを加速します。 • アジャイル チーム: 迅速で信頼性の高いテストを CI/CD パイプラインに組み込みます。 • 個人開発者: 最小限のセットアップで個人プロジェクトのテストを簡素化します。 ______________________________________________________ 開発者が Keploy を好む理由 Keploy の VS Code 拡張機能を試した開発者は、そのシンプルさと有効性を高く評価しています。 Keploy は、反復的なタスクを自動化し、信頼性の高いテストを生成することにより、ソフトウェア テストに通常伴う摩擦の多くを取り除きます。 ______________________________________________________ 結論 Keploy の VS Code 拡張機能は、シームレスで自動化されたテストをワークフローに統合することを目指す開発者にとって大きな変革をもたらします。ワンクリックのテスト生成、言語に依存しないサポート、自動アサーションなどの機能により、従来のテスト アプローチの課題が解消されます。 Keploy は、信頼性、使いやすさ、多用途性に重点を置くことで、開発者が余分なオーバーヘッドを加えることなくコードの品質を向上できるようにします。今すぐ Keploy VS Code 拡張機能を試して、自動テストの新しい標準を体験してください。

以上がKeploy VS Code Extension: ユニットおよび統合テストの自動生成に革命を起こすの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:dev.to
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
著者別の最新記事
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ート